| A | B | 
|---|
| accentuate | to emphasize or stress | 
| aficionado | an enthusiastic follower | 
| antecedent | a thing or event that precedes another | 
| centrifugal | moving or tending away from center | 
| convoluted | having numerous coils or folds | 
| decapitate | to kill by cutting off the head | 
| disingenuous | not straightfoward; insincere | 
| indubitable | too evident to be doubted | 
| jaded | dulled or wearied by excess | 
| masochistic | deriving pleasure from being mistreated mentally or physical | 
| momentum | force or speed of movement | 
| obsolescent | going out of use | 
| potential | having possibility or capability | 
| viscera | internal organs of the body | 
| volition | an act of consciously choosing or decided |
